Paloma Faith doing okay after London mugging

Paloma Faith has spoken about being mugged earlier this year in London.

The British singer told BBC Radio 2's Dermot O'Leary that she was the victim of theft whilst walking down a street in February.

However, she insisted that she is doing "fine" after the scary incident. Faith said:

"I was mugged a few weeks ago in London, they came from behind me. They didn't mug 'me' - I don't think they saw it was me, they just saw a person. They got my bag but luckily my phone and keys were in my pocket. A word of warning - always separate. I'm fine, I was scarily fine but the person I was with was really shaken up. I was just like, 'That's pretty standard in London'. Maybe I'm desensitised."

She tweeted meanwhile after the incident: "I got mugged last night. Not fun. Thank you London. That'll teach me to walk home."

Faith meanwhile released her new album 'A Perfect Contradiction' in the UK on Monday (March 10).
